About SEW Infrastructure
SEW Infrastructure is a company based in Hyderabad (India) founded in 1983. SEW Infrastructure has raised $58.59 million across 2 funding rounds from investors including Citi, The Growth Partnership and Jacob Ballas Capital. The company has 246 employees as of July 11, 2024. SEW Infrastructure offers products and services including Tunnel Construction, Hydel Power Projects, Thermal Power Projects, Dams and Barrages, and Ports Development. SEW Infrastructure operates in a competitive market with competitors including Vingroup, Lendlease, Lodha Group, Vanke and Frasers Property, among others.

Frequently Asked Questions about SEW Infrastructure
SEW Infrastructure was founded in 1983 and raised its 1st funding round 24 years after it was founded.
SEW Infrastructure is headquartered in Hyderabad, India. It is registered at Hyderabad, Telangana, India.
V Rajasekhar is the current CEO of SEW Infrastructure.
SEW Infrastructure is a funded company, having raised a total of $58.59M across 2 funding rounds to date.
As of Jul 11, 2024, the latest employee count at SEW Infrastructure is 246.
Annual revenue of SEW Infrastructure is $52.02M as on Mar 31, 2022.
Provider of residntial, commercial, and infrastructure development services. It specializes in dams and barrages, tunnels, hydel and thermal power projects, lift irrigation schemes, water supply projects, lined irrigation canals, roads and bridges, fabrication and erection of gates, power transmission, and ports and canal structures. It offers a comprehensive suite of engineering and construction services for large-scale infrastructure projects.
